Layotto v0.4.0-rc 釋出
v0.4.0-rc 版本包含以下功能提升和問題修復:
1.檔案能力增加了七牛雲 oss、hdfs、騰訊雲 oss 的實現;同時增加了 Java SDK 的實現
2.支援 API 外掛和自定義元件能力
3.支援 skywalking
4.支援基於記憶體的和 mongo 的分散式鎖
5.支援基於記憶體的和 mongo 的分散式自增 ID
6.支援 secret 介面
7.提高可擴充套件性,使用者可以通過 import layotto 做擴充套件
8.支援 Dapr 的 state、InvokeService、InvokeBinding API
9.修復及優化若干 bug
更多內容請參考 release note:
https://github.com/mosn/layotto/releases
HAUE FUN!
想要初步接觸 Layotto 的技術同學,可以從我們的活動任務入手,歡迎大家一起來玩~ ?
Layotto 新手任務
為了幫助大家更好的參與開源專案,SOFAStack 社群會定期釋出適合新手的新手開發任務,幫助大家 learning by doing!
- Easy
為 actuator 模組新增單元測試
為 Java SDK 新增分散式鎖、分散式自增 ID API
開發 in-memory configuration 元件
- Medium
讓 Layotto 支援 Dapr API
開發 Rust、C、Python、SDK
用 mysql、consul 或 leaf 等系統實現分散式自增 ID API
- Hard
讓 Layotto 支援通過介面呼叫的方式動態載入 Wasm,以支援 FaaS 場景動態排程
「詳細參考」:
https://github.com/mosn/layotto/issues/108#issuecomment-872779356
Layotto 原始碼解析
本次 Layotto 原始碼解析任務共釋出 5 個。
截至 4 月 06 日,Layotto 原始碼解析任務已認領 3 篇,待認領 2 篇。
Layotto 飛船闖關計劃
任務挑戰分為三關,在選擇你需要闖關的模式後,每關有三或四個挑戰。任選其中一個任務即可通過本關,前往下一站。完成所有級別關卡中的其中任意一個任務才能通關。
如果在活動任務中有中意的任務,或只想做某一高階任務,可以直接在任務頁面領取該任務,進行提交,PR 稽核通過後,依舊能獲取相應的通關能量獲取獎品。
瞭解更多...
Layotto Star 一下✨:https://github.com/mosn/layotto
本週推薦閱讀
社群文章|MOSN 社群效能分析利器——Holmes 原理淺析